Ukraine responded to Budapest’s sanctions restrictions for Hungarian military officials

Foreign Minister Andriy Sibiga said that Ukraine has banned the entry of three high -ranking officials from the Hungarian Armed Forces in response to Budapest’s decision to impose sanctions against the Ukrainian military.

Source: “European Truth” with reference to Sibiga’s post in x

Details: According to the minister, it is a mirror response to the ban on Hungary to entry for a number of Ukrainian military officials, which Sibiga called “unfounded”.

“We have made a ban on entry for three Hungarian military officials,” Sibiga wrote.

Ukraine has its dignity and will not close its eyes on the part of Hungary, the Foreign Minister said.

Recall:

  • At the end of August, Hungary banned the entry for attacks on the Friendship oil pipeline to the Ukrainian Commander of the Forces of Unmanned Systems, the ethnic Hungarian Robert Brody.
  • President Volodymyr Zelenskyy has instructed the Ministry of Foreign Affairs “to find out all the facts and react accordingly.”
  • In addition, in July Hungary banned three Ukrainian military entry into its territory in connection with the alleged violent death of a citizen of that country through the actions of the CCC in Transcarpathia.
  • The Ministry of Foreign Affairs of Ukraine stated that the attempts of Hungary to manipulatively use for political purposes certain cases of mobilization are harmful to Ukrainian-Hungarian relations.
